[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
master 1476b0d7a6: Make article--check-suspicious-addresses more resilie
From: |
Lars Ingebrigtsen |
Subject: |
master 1476b0d7a6: Make article--check-suspicious-addresses more resilient |
Date: |
Wed, 19 Jan 2022 13:44:43 -0500 (EST) |
branch: master
commit 1476b0d7a61ca5244eed81161c31d794fbd1e571
Author: Lars Ingebrigtsen <larsi@gnus.org>
Commit: Lars Ingebrigtsen <larsi@gnus.org>
Make article--check-suspicious-addresses more resilient
* lisp/gnus/gnus-art.el (article--check-suspicious-addresses):
Don't bug out on mbox-less addresses.
---
lisp/gnus/gnus-art.el | 12 ++++++------
1 file changed, 6 insertions(+), 6 deletions(-)
diff --git a/lisp/gnus/gnus-art.el b/lisp/gnus/gnus-art.el
index 7611cef3e6..d465dbfd57 100644
--- a/lisp/gnus/gnus-art.el
+++ b/lisp/gnus/gnus-art.el
@@ -2659,12 +2659,12 @@ If PROMPT (the prefix), prompt for a coding system to
use."
(defun article--check-suspicious-addresses (addresses)
(setq addresses (replace-regexp-in-string "\\`[^:]+:[ \t\n]*" "" addresses))
(dolist (header (mail-header-parse-addresses addresses t))
- (let ((address (car (mail-header-parse-address header))))
- (when-let ((warning (textsec-check address 'email-address)))
- (goto-char (point-min))
- (while (search-forward address nil t)
- (put-text-property (match-beginning 0) (match-end 0)
- 'textsec-suspicious warning))))))
+ (when-let* ((address (car (mail-header-parse-address header)))
+ (warning (textsec-check address 'email-address)))
+ (goto-char (point-min))
+ (while (search-forward address nil t)
+ (put-text-property (match-beginning 0) (match-end 0)
+ 'textsec-suspicious warning)))))
(defun article-decode-group-name ()
"Decode group names in Newsgroups, Followup-To and Xref headers."
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- master 1476b0d7a6: Make article--check-suspicious-addresses more resilient,
Lars Ingebrigtsen <=